Small Stores Get a Tech Upgrade Without the Big Bills

Independent shop owners often feel stuck between old cash registers and expensive software upgrades. Many can't afford the latest point-of-sale systems that big chains use daily. Two companies now say they have a solution that skips the sticker shock.
Vibe Retail makes cloud-based software for stores. MiCamp Solutions handles payments for over 60, 000 merchants worldwide. Together, they're offering a free setup for small retailers to try their combined system. Instead of charging thousands upfront, they spread the cost through regular payment processing fees. This means a corner bakery or local bookstore can start using modern tools without emptying their savings.
MiCamp isn't new to this game. Founded in 2007, the company has built a massive network of over 600 service groups that help businesses with payments. They process more than $75 billion every year. By teaming up with Vibe, they're bringing their reach directly to independent sellers. The goal? To make high-tech retail tools as easy to get as a basic credit card reader.
The partnership launches right away. Stores won't need to wait long to see if the system fits their needs. Both companies plan to roll it out carefully, using MiCamp's existing connections to get feedback along the way. If it works, smaller shops could finally access software that used to be out of reach.
Not everyone in retail has the budget for enterprise-level tech. This deal could change that imbalance. Instead of small businesses playing catch-up, they might leap ahead with tools designed for their size.
